Summary

Specialized technical job that performs wiring installation, maintenance inspections, and repairs for communication cables and power cables, supporting the stable operation of communication equipment and power supply facilities.

Description

Telecom power electricians perform cable laying for communication cables and power cables, equipment installation and connection, various measurements and tests, maintenance inspections, and repairs at buildings, roads, base stations, and other locations. They read drawings, plan cable routes, and utilize specialized skills such as soldering, fusion splicing, and insulation resistance measurement. They work in diverse environments including outdoors, high places, and underground, requiring thorough safety measures and quality control. On-site, teamwork and prompt response to troubles are essential.

Future Outlook

Demand remains stable due to the development of high-speed communication infrastructure such as 5G and FTTH, and updates to local communication infrastructure. Addressing aging equipment and technician shortages is a challenge, and the cultivation of young talent is expected to progress.

Career Path

Site Worker → Construction Leader → Construction Management Technician → Project Manager → Construction Department Head
